Re: Nielsen departure confirmed : Mon Jan 18, 2016 12:23 pm  
oggy123 wrote:
Missing More than 2! I'm not a crazy by the way and a few Leigh fans are stupid! But with the squad we have I really do think we will go through the season unbeaten before beating Widnes in the MPG


Think Leigh will finish top comfortably, but will be very surprised if go through first 23 rounds undefeated. Got to play Bulls 3 times and i expect at least 1 Bulls victory. Fax seem to be on a crest of a wave and a lot of good things are going on there. They're stronger than last year. Sheffield are FT but it will take a while for their side to gel.

As it stands, Leigh are favourites to get promotion and i'd say Salford are most vulnerable IMHO

However a lot changes throughout the season. The squads will likely have changed a lot come Late July.

Re: Nielsen departure confirmed : Mon Jan 18, 2016 2:32 pm  
Considering we've only lost 1 game each season for the last 2 years and how the squad has strengthened you would possibly expect us to go undefeated. However even the best teams have off days and bad days at the office and everyone will up their game against us so I doubt we'll go undefeated. As for the prediction we'll win automatic promotion, I think the team we have is Super League quality, if it's a better quality on the pitch than the bottom SL teams in 7 months time you can't really say before the season has started. Looking forward to finding out though.
